The SONY DWTP01/E3040 Digital Transmitter operates within a 66 MHz range, from 566 to 607 MHz, and from 615 to 638 MHz. Audio input is selectable from either mic or line level. The DWT-P01/E provides a choice of 1, 10 or 50 mW RF output. The transmitter operates for approximately 5 hours using two AA size alkaline batteries at 10 mW output power. The DWT-P01/E supports use of alkaline, lithium, or nickel-metal hydride batteries. Transmitter functions; including input attenuator, RF frequency selection, RF power output, Audio LCF frequency and a power sleep mode (in the transmitter) can be remotely controlled from the digital wireless receiver. The DWT-P01/E also includes 48V phantom powering.- Features
Features
- Supports mic or line input.
- Audio and metadata transmission operates on UHF-TV channels 30-40 (566 MHz to 607 MHz and from 615 MHz to 638 MHz).
- Transmitter settings can be remotely controlled from the digital wireless receiver (using 2.4 GHz IEEE802.15.4 communication technology).
- Compact, lightweight and built with a sturdy die-cast magnesium body.
- 5 hr battery life using two AA alkaline batteries @ 10 mW power setting.
